Seller_7VbclcPFFRTnc

if they haven’t sent it back, the buyer should not have been refunded

if they have sent it back and been refunded, and you haven’t received it, the carrier has presumably lost it in which case, you cannot file a safe t claim

safe t claims are only for when you receive back an item damaged, or different etc
